Can someone enlighten me on this reg? Internally what is it/compare to? I know a lot of Aqualung regs are nearly the same internally and I was wondering if this was a new design or an upgrade from something older.

I use to have a XIV first but then I went to an SE first because the port configuration made hose routing easier. Then I needed a second HP port so I went with a SEA first but I really like the way the XIV and SE came out perpendicular to the tank instead of doing that 90 degree thing that a lot of regs are doing today.

I noticed that the kronos is more of that barrel style that I liked with the ports radiating out around it so I was thinking about picking one up. Are the HP ports on it side by side or are they separated by an LP port? How would it work with my old conshelf seconds?..I also have a new legend second that I could use with it-not sure what would be best or what to look for in the different models of kronos regs.

Thanks for any input.
 
Looking at the 06 parts catalog (assuming its a "newer" one) it's basically a Titan/Conshelf inside- same guts.....same main guts as the Legend for that matter. No problem at all using the Conshelf seconds, assuming the IP constant amoung the regs...or readjust the second.
